(2.) The notice of intention to claim bounty may specify a particular period for which the claim is to be made or may be for the period during which the Act is in operation.
(3.) The notice of intention to claim bounty shall be in accordance with Form 2.
(2.) Subject to the next succeeding sub-regulation, an application for bounty on flax canvas, the production of which is completed during any month, shall be lodged with the Collector in the State in which the flax canvas has been produced within thirty days after the end of that month.
(3.) The Collector may permit applications for bounty in respect of flax canvas, the production of which has been completed during a period of three months ending on the last day of March, June, September or December, respectively, to be lodged with him within sixty days after the expiration of that period.
